This typeface is a condensed, heavy sans with simple, block-built letterforms and a largely uniform stroke presence. The outlines are intentionally roughened, with chipped edges and small interior voids that mimic worn ink coverage or distressed stamping. Counters are compact and often slightly uneven, and terminals read blunt and squared-off, reinforcing a solid, poster-like silhouette. Overall spacing is tight and vertical, producing a dense rhythm with clear, assertive shapes.
Best suited to short, high-impact settings such as posters, display headlines, packaging callouts, labels, and apparel graphics where the distressed surface can be appreciated. It can also work for branding in contexts that benefit from a rugged or industrial feel, especially at medium-to-large sizes.
The distressed texture and compressed heft give the font a rugged, utilitarian tone reminiscent of stenciled or stamped labeling. It feels tough and workmanlike, with a retro printed character that suggests age, friction, and physical material. The voice is bold and attention-grabbing, leaning more gritty than polished.
The design appears intended to combine a condensed, punchy display structure with a deliberate worn-print texture, delivering strong legibility and attitude while evoking stamped, aged, or weathered production aesthetics.
In longer lines, the texture becomes a prominent feature, creating a lively, speckled color that reads like imperfect print. The distressing is consistent enough to feel intentional across the set while still varying slightly from glyph to glyph, which adds handmade energy.
